使用ch579芯片,是否有两个ch579芯片之间通过蓝牙通讯,互相收发的例程

我们的使用场景是一个ch579芯片A,控制另外两台ch579芯片设备B和C,需要做到上电后A能和B/C配对互相连接上,然后A发送命令给B和C,B和C收到后回复给A。A是主控,B和C是被控。是否有这样的方案?谢谢!

参考一下MultiCentral:主机多连接例程。

使用A作为MultiCentral,B/C作为peripheral,建立连接并透传数据。

官方EVT有对应的例程:

https://www.wch.cn/downloads/CH579EVT_ZIP.html



设备A可以参考我们的一主多从例程;B/C可以参考我们的从机例程image.pngimage.png


请问配对时,是否有什么办法能不接触配对?或者有什么好的办法快速配对?我们的场景可能是多组(A-B/C),例如在宾馆里,每个房间使用一组A-B/C,两个宾馆房间靠在一起,如何安装时,能A1和B1/C1快速配对,A2和B2/C2快速配对,且两个相邻房间内的A/B/C不会互相配对出错,或者互相干扰。


主从连接时可以根据从机的MAC地址进行连接。如需使用配对绑定的功能可参考本博客BLE配对与绑定二(实操) - SweetTea_lllpc - 博客园 (cnblogs.com)


只有登录才能回复,可以选择微信账号登录